NRC is looking for 2 Area Managers to take on the management of our operations in the area offices in Ndele and Alindao .
The Area Manager position is responsible for ensuring high quality and cost effective programme/project implementation in the area.
NRC initiated country operations in CAR in 2014, in order to respond to the critical and increasing needs in the country. The programme portfolio includes all five core competencies of NRC. ICLA (Information, Counselling and Legal Assistance), Food Security, WASH, Shelter and Education, as well as Protection and Community Based Planning programmes.
NRC is currently operating in four field offices : Berberati in the South West, Dekoa and Kaga Bandoro in the Middle part of the country, Ndele in the north, Alindao in the South East, as well as the capital office in Bangui.
The Area Manager reports to the Country Director.
